GRSE Signs Teaming Agreement with Merlinhawk Aerospace

Kolkata: Garden Reach Shipbuilders and Engineers (GRSE) Limited has signed a Teaming Agreement with Merlinhawk Aerospace Pvt Ltd on September 3, 2025, for the design, development, and manufacture of composite doors and hatches for the ships of Indian Navy being built at GRSE.

Merlinhawk Aerospace is a well -recognised entity in the Indian industry ecosystem for its niche expertise in aerospace and defence sectors, offering design, prototyping and manufacturing solutions utilising high-end composite materials.

This Teaming Agreement is aimed towards establishing a collaborative framework for the design, development, testing, manufacturing, and integration of composite doors and hatches onboard naval ships, aligning with the Indian Navy’s modernisation initiatives.

The primary target opportunity under this Agreement is the fabrication and integration of composite doors and hatches along with locking mechanism and associated components for naval vessels to replace conventional steel doors and hatches.

The collaborative association between the pioneer shipbuilder in India and the frontrunner entity in composite structures and components is aimed at achieving indigenous content of at least 50% as required under the Buy (Indian-IDDM) or Buy (Indian) categories thereby furthering the objectives of self-reliance in defence manufacturing as outlined in the Aatmanirbhar Bharat initiative of Govt of India.
